Plastic Pelletizing Machine


Machine Overview
The Plastic Pelletizing Machine is a high-performance recycling system designed to convert plastic waste, flakes, or agglomerated materials into uniform plastic pellets. These pellets can be reused in injection molding, extrusion, and other plastic manufacturing processes.
This machine plays a crucial role in plastic recycling operations by transforming processed plastic scrap into high-quality reusable raw material. Built with advanced extrusion and cutting technology, it ensures stable output, energy efficiency, and consistent pellet quality.
Machine Types
Strand Pelletizing Machine – Extrudes plastic into strands and cuts into pellets
Water Ring Pelletizing Machine – Produces round pellets using water cooling system
Underwater Pelletizing System – Advanced system for high-capacity production
Two-Stage Pelletizing Line – Ideal for heavily contaminated or printed plastic waste

Technical Specifications
Screw Diameter: 65 – 150 mm
L/D Ratio: 28:1 – 33:1
Motor Power: 30 – 160 kW
Capacity: 150 – 1000 kg/hour
Voltage: 380V / 415V (Customizable)
Heating Zones: 4 – 8 Zones
Pellet Size: 2 – 5 mm (Adjustable)
Material Compatibility: PE, PP, ABS, PS, HDPE, LDPE
(Specifications may vary depending on model.)
